Output e91523c9ba032e1a0df6e3d168dfe3de4a36b5ed2cc7c688423a4da899f167f4:1496

value
168743191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d77d8a24b8f7e5fa2a757b22275031b35ecffb OP_EQUAL
address
33s5cVQZHotzhmCwxR2TQGkx8bYz1kFgG6
transaction
e91523c9ba032e1a0df6e3d168dfe3de4a36b5ed2cc7c688423a4da899f167f4
confirmations
373397
spent
true